Default GT3C update issue, Swim connection error

Trying to update my FS-GT3C-m Rev 1.6 using an ST-link V2, I originally had the wires hooked up near the transmitter as per the videos, I got a swim error, checked all connections all where fine. I want to note that the GT3C is different then the GT3B, all pins are still there, plus a few
[IMG][/IMG]

I then found the pinout diagram for the STM8S-Discovery board SWIM connector to attach it like overkillRC does
[IMG][/IMG]

I then connected everything following this and overkillRC video and picture instructions to get the same result, Error on SWIM
[IMG][/IMG]

This is then end result, the blue wire is not connected but is the reset wire (not needed but overkill had it hooked up)
[IMG][/IMG]

Does anyone know a Fix for this? a possible solution? or am I going to have to get an STM8S-discovery board in order to flash my GT3C, I can provide any other pictures or info needed

That's really odd, most ST-Link v2 pics I find have a different pinout like that below. Mine actually looks identical to this pic with the "M" logo.

Maybe take a DMM and probe the pins when it's plugged in, verify the 5v and GND are correct. It's possible the actual pinout doesn't match the etched pinout. If the radio doesn't power up when you plug it in they're obviously not right.

It could just be bad hardware, too.



This link indicates there are multiple types of "V2": https://community.st.com/thread/30691
